If you’ve considered buying a 3D printer, you’ve probably also considered the cost of the 3D printer controller. While 3D printers themselves have become more accessible in terms of price, the convenience of a 3D printer-controller combo is still a major consideration. But the good news is that there are many different controllers that fit a wide range of budgets.
Here, we’ve rounded up the best 3D printer controllers to help you find the right one for your needs.
Read on to learn more.
Our Editor’s Best 3d Printer Controllers Reviews
- BIGTREETECH Combo Set: Comes with BIGTREETECH SKR Mini E3 V3.0 32 bit control board and TFT35 E3 V3.0.1 touch screen display with dual modes as a set. perfect for Ender 3 3D Printer, plug and playing, Adopted the latest G0 series MCU-STM32G0B0RET6 main control chip packing excellent performances
- Upgraded More Capabilities: Intergrated with TMC2209 V1.3 mute stepper driver, BIGTREETECH SKR Mini E3 V3.0 motherboard offers silent performance as default, and supports dual Z steppers for linear rail and belt upgrades, filament runout support, automatic shutdown (UPS support), power-off resume, sensorless homing and so on
- Impressive Heat Dissipation: The BTT SKR MINI E3 V3.0 silent board also looks aesthetic with upgraded designs.New heatsink and 3 PWM controlled fans serve to cool down the machine during printing, effectively improving performances on heat dissipation. A direct 3D printer control board replacement for Ender 3, Ender 3 Pro, and Ender 5 3D Printer motherboards
- Supports Touch and Graphic Display: BTT tft35-e3 v3.0 display enables you to easily switch between the Marlin LCD emulator and touch screen with menu interface, simply by pressing and holding the selector wheel. It's a plug and play on Ender series printers with BTT SKR MINI E3 V3.0 control board.(Note: When running Klipper firmware, tft35 e3 v3.0.1 display only support 12864 mode)
- Satisfying After-Sales Support: If you have any problems about BTT SKR MINI E3 V3.0 with TFT35 E3 V3.0.1 smart display combo sets, please feel free to tell us anytime. We have profession technical supports team to help you as soon as we can
- 【32 Bit 3D Printer Motherboard】BTT SKR V1.4 control board adopts 32-bit 100MHz ARM-class Cortex-M3 series LPC1768 main control chip. It comes with Marlin firmware 2.0, and also supports to run Klipper with BTT Pi v1.2 or CB1+Pi4B.
- 【Wide Compatibility】SKR V1.4 is the is the upgraded version of SKR V1.3, it is compatible with most FDM 3D Printers in the market such as Ender-3/Ender-3 V2/Ender-3 S1, CR 10 etc. It supports TFT2.4/TFT2.8/TFT3.5 touch screen and also LCD2004/LCD12864 screen; And compatible with TMC2208/TMC2209/EZ2209/TMC2208/TMC5160 stepper drivers.
- 【DIY-friendly】 BIGTREETECH SKR V1.4 is an ideal cost-effective control board for those 3D DIY enthusiast. It reserves I2C, SPI and WiFi interface. When use the WiFi module, you can use BTT Writer for firmware flashing, serial port debugging and so on.
- 【Reserved DC Module Interface】Reserved DCDC Mode V1.0 power module interface to supply power to TFT panel, BL touch and Neopixel(also reserved RGB light bar supporting Neopixel scheme).
- 【Other Interfaces】Dual Z-axis interfaces to eliminate the trouble of external drive expansion module; The thermistor interface is protected by a capacitor and a varistor to enhance the resistance of the interface. There are 4 fan interfaces on the board in total: 1-way CNC fan and
- Our heater is equipped with buttons to set the target temperature ( from 10°C to 50°C). The optimal heating temperature for resin being 30°C. Some other heaters default to cooling at 25°C and do not allow target temperature adjustments.
- Use for: Resin 3D printer mini heater designed for Resin 3D printers, it is small but powerful, for use in cold weather. It helps you to heat up the resin and rise the ambient temperature. Make your 3D printer work well, save your time and Resin material.
- Professional design: Our heater is designed for long-term working, capable of running continuously 24/7. The PCB is dual-sided and wiring are professionally engineered to ensure an exceptionally long service life.
- Professionally manufactured: Our 3D printer heater built-in high-precision industry temperature sensor, accurate to 0.1 ℃. Fireproof case, high-quality power cord, all professionally designed for your safe printing.
- Small Size: Our 3D printer heater is compact, measuring 10.8 x 5.7 x 3.2 cm (4.25 x 2.24 x 1.25 inches) and weighing 117 grams. It is perfect for 8-15 inch resin 3D printers. The heater can raise the temperature from 40°F to 80°F in just 10 minutes, making it ideal for use in cold weather.
- BIGTREETECH Kraken Control Board Utilizes 32-bit ARM Cortex-M7 series STM32H723ZGT6 MCU with a main frequency of 550MHz; High-performance MOSFETs to reduce heat generation
- Onboard 8 TMC2160 drivers in SPI mode with DIAG function pins; simply plug and unplug jumpers for easy use; Onboard two MAX31865 modules, supporting dual PT thermocouples and compatible with two or four-wire PT100/PT1000, facilitating DIY usage for customers
- Reserve 2 CANbus ports (JST socket, which can directly connect to BTT EBB SB2209/SB2240 CAN wiring); Reserve two four wire fan interfaces, with optional 24V/12V/5V voltage, and can be used to connect to water cooling devices
- Reserve proximity switch interface, supporting NPN and PNP type selection (24V/12V/5V) voltage options; Reserve SPI extension interface for users using Klipper firmware to connect external acceleration sensors for acceleration compensation
- If you plan to DIY assemble a Voron24 Core XY 3D printer with large-sized dual IDEX high-performance properties, you can choose: BTT Kraken x 1PC, EBB SB2209 or EBB36 or EBB42 CAN x 2PCS, BTT Pi x 1PC, HDMI5 or HDMI7 x 1PC; This set combination will satisfy you
- 【64-bit Strong Computing Power】The Creality Sonic Pad features a large 7" color touch control screen and the Klipper firmware runs fully on a powerful 64-bit computing platform that delivers amazing performance. With hardware and software integration, you'll get the best experience with less hassle.
- 【Advantages of Klipper Firmware】It is able to achieve high-precision stepper motor motion control, thus ensuring the stability of the printer at a faster 3D printing speed. The unique pressure compensation function is to reduce the nozzle overflow by compensating the pressure inside the nozzle. Resonance suppression can reduce the system vibration and reduce the striations on the model surface.
- 【Speed up Printing without Qaulity Loss】This 3d printing Pad uses precise algorithms to control the motors for faster printing speed. The built-in input shaper function will mitigate oscillation during high-speed printing and keep the model quality smooth.
- 【Wide Compatiblity】The Creality 3d pad is compatible with most FDM printers that come with a USB interface. The user-defined printer compilation function is integrated into the Sonic Pad, making it much easier to use Sonic Pad with non-Creality printers than before. Pre-configured Ender 3 V3 SE,Ender 3 V2, Ender 3 S1, Ender 3 S1 Pro, Ender-3 Pro, Ender 3 S1 Plus, Ender3 MAX, Ender3 MAX Neo,Ender 5 Plus, CR-10 Smart, CR-10S Pro V2, CR-10 V3,CR-10 S4,CR10 S5, CR-6 MAX,CR-M4. The rest of Creality
- 【Control Access from Multiple Platform】It can be operated directly from the Sonic Pad touch screen. Or remotely control from the web UI when a LAN is connected.
- ★ Latest CNC Shield Expansion Board V3.0 ★-CNC shield board is updated version 3.0, which is suitable for CH340G Shield 3.0 version compatible with for ArduinoIDE, GRBL 0.9.
- ★ Professional 3D printer CNC Kit ★ This is a professional 3d printer DIY kit with multiple types of modules or components you need. It is a great assortment set for starters and professionals.
- ★ Premium Quality ★ Each part of this Logrunner 3d printer conk kit was made of premium material. These components can be used in a wide range of application.
- ★ DRV8825 Stepper Motor Driver with Heat Sinks ★ High quality stepper motor drive with 4 Aluminum Cooler, running within 2.5A current (Maximum), compatible with for ArduinoIDE software and hardware.
- ★ Good after-sales service. We'll respond within 24 hours for any questions.
- 【Intelligent Temperature Control for Hassle-Free Printing】ELEGOO mini heater features precise and intelligent temperature control, ensuring optimal stability from start to finish. Say goodbye to frustrating issues like mid-print detachment, warping, and poor interlayer adhesion that hinder your progress.
- 【PTC Rapid Heating, Ultimate Speed & Efficiency】Experience the power of swift and efficient printing with the Mini Heater's advanced PTC heating technology. Overheating is prevented with the PTC element's self-regulating properties, providing enhanced safety throughout operation.
- 【Fresh Workspace, Assured By Air Filtration】Embrace the combination of cleanliness and precision with ELEGOO Intelligent temperature control Heater , which incorporates an efficient air filtration system, allowing to remove impurities and ensure a clean and purified printer chamber.
- 【Fresh Workspace, Assured By Air Filtration】Embrace the combination of cleanliness and precision with ELEGOO Intelligent temperature control Heater , which incorporates an efficient air filtration system, allowing to remove impurities and ensure a clean and purified printer chamber.
- 【10,000R/Min High-Speed Fan Enables Rapid Heat Transfer】Equipped with a 10,000R/Min high-speed fan, the Mini Heater provides optimal airflow and efficient, even heat distribution, eliminating hotspots and maintaining a consistent temperature, which ensures uniform melting and deposition of the print material for remarkable print quality.
- 80W Electric Iron with Digital Display – Features a temperature range of 180°C to 500°C, operating at 110V/60W. Includes 8 versatile soldering tips, providing precision for various 3D printing needs.
- Ideal for 3D Print Finishing & Repairs – Perfect for finishing, smoothing, repairing, and modifying 3D printed parts. Works with all common materials like PLA, ABS, PETG, TPU, PC, PP, and HIPS.
- Multi-Purpose Heat Set Insert Tool – Equipped with multiple interchangeable tips to meet diverse needs, making it an excellent tool for fine trimming and detailing of 3D printed models.
- Fast Heating & Stable Temperature – Heats up quickly with adjustable temperature settings. The LED display ensures precise control, allowing you to maintain the perfect temperature for your project.
- Easy Tip Replacement – Changing tips is simple. Just remove the stock soldering tip, screw on the brass adaptor, and switch to your preferred tip style for smooth workflow transitions.
- 【Control & Maintain Temperature】 This resin 3d printer heater controller is designed to control the resin printing, so that you can print in any environment where the room temperature is lower than 25 ° C/77 ° F. Start heating when the temperature is lower than the set temperature; Start the fan cycle when the temperature reaches the set temperature.
- 【Reduce Odor】This printing air controller is with fan and activated carbon filters, which can filter odor.
- 【Improve the Printing Quality】With this 3d printer temp controller you can speed up printing time, decreases warping, increases detail level on thick resins.
- 【High Quality Design】The resin 3d printer temperature controller built in high-precision temperature sensor, accurate to 0.1 ℃. Fireproof case, high-quality power cord, all professionally designed for your safe printing.
- 【Widely use】The size is t 10.8x5.7x3.2cm/4.25x2.24x1.25 in, Prefect for most brand resin printer,such as Creality,Anycubic,ELEGOO,Frozen, Flahforge,etc..
- 【Control & Maintain Temperature】 This resin 3d printer heater controller is designed to control the resin printing, so that you can print in any environment where the room temperature is lower than 25 ° C/77 ° F. Start heating when the temperature is lower than the set temperature; Start the fan cycle when the temperature reaches the set temperature.
- 【Reduce Odor】This printing air controller is with fan and activated carbon filters, which can filter odor.
- 【Improve the Printing Quality】With this 3d printer temp controller you can speed up printing time, decreases warping, increases detail level on thick resins.
- 【High Quality Design】The resin 3d printer temperature controller built in high-precision temperature sensor, accurate to 0.1 ℃. Fireproof case, high-quality power cord, all professionally designed for your safe printing.
- 【Widely use】The size is t 10.8x5.7x3.2cm/4.25x2.24x1.25 in, Prefect for most brand resin printer,such as Creality,Anycubic,ELEGOO,Frozen, Flahforge,etc..
Best 3d Printer Controllers Buying Guide
Before choosing the best 3D printer controller you should consider following options:
1. RAM Memory: RAM memory is the fastest form of computer memory. It acts as a temporary storage location for the operating system and program files a computer uses.
For 3D printer controllers, RAM memory is used to store information while programs run. It is important that you purchase a 3D printer controller with enough RAM memory to run the programs you will use.
If you are planning to print large, complex objects, you will need a 3D printer controller with at least 1GB of RAM memory. If you are using your 3D printer controller for simpler 3D printing jobs, 512MB will be enough.
2. Flash Memory: Flash memory is a non-volatile storage medium. This means that it can store information even when the power is off.
The information stored in flash memory is used to control the printer’s functions. 3D printer controllers with more flash memory have a higher level of customization.
If you are new to 3D printing and are unsure what settings to use when printing, a 3D printer controller with a limited amount of flash memory may be best.
3. ROM Memory: ROM memory is a non-rewritable form of computer memory that holds an operating system and program instructions.
For a 3D printer controller, ROM memory is used to store the operating system. A higher amount of ROM memory allows the 3D printer controller to run more efficiently and with fewer errors.
A 3D printer controller with 512MB of ROM memory is recommended for new users. Experienced users may find that a 3D printer controller with 1GB of ROM memory is more than enough.
What else you should know about 3d printer controllers
1. What are the different types of 3D printer controllers?
There are three main types of printer controllers:
1. Stand-alone controllers: These controllers are typically dedicated to a single printer and are not connected to a network. They are typically used for lower-end printers.
2. Embedded controllers: These controllers are built into the printer itself and are used for mid-range and high-end printers.
3. Networked controllers: These controllers are connected to a network and can be used to control multiple printers.
2. What are the benefits of using a 3D printer controller?
A printer controller is a device that helps manage printing jobs and sends them to the appropriate printer. It can be used to monitor the progress of print jobs, track printer usage, and control access to printers.
3. What are the features of a 3D printer controller?
Some features of a printer controller may include:
-The ability to connect to and control multiple printers simultaneously
-A user-friendly interface for managing print jobs
-Support for a variety of printing technologies (e.g., inkjet, laser, thermal, etc.)
-Advanced features for managing color printing, paper size and orientation, and other print job settings
4. How does a 3D printer controller work?
A printer controller is a device that connects a printer to a computer. It allows the computer to send data to the printer and receive data from the printer.
5. What are the limitations of a 3D printer controller?
Some printer controllers only work with specific types of printers, so if you change printers you may need to also change the controller. Printers also require specific types and amounts of ink or toner, which the controller may not be able to accommodate.
Conclusion
On the market, there are numerous best 3d printer controllers. Hopefully, the list of the top ten best 3d printer controllers will save you time researching and deciding on the best one for you.